
As we all move to working from home and remote locations, the increased risk of cyber attacks has become more prevalent. COVID-19 has presented an opportunity for rogue actors to attack vulnerable companies and indeed individuals. For some, working from home can mean more lax security. This has resulted in the cyber underwriting fraternity asking more questions around COVID-19, business resiliency and business continuity planning.
